Average Moving Costs in New Hampshire
Moving costs in New Hampshire can vary significantly depending on:
- home size
- moving distance
- weather conditions
- packing requirements
- storage needs
- access to rural or suburban properties
- interstate transportation distance
In general, moving within Southern New Hampshire is often more affordable than moving in dense urban areas like NYC or Boston. However, larger interstate household moves and full-service packing projects can still become significant investments depending on inventory size and route complexity.
Below are average moving price ranges commonly seen throughout New Hampshire.
| Home Size | Average Local Cost |
|---|---|
| Studio Apartment | $400 – $900 |
| 1 Bedroom | $700 – $1,600 |
| 2 Bedroom | $1,400 – $3,200 |
| 3 Bedroom House | $2,500 – $6,500 |
| Large Interstate Household Move | $4,000 – $14,000+ |

What Impacts Moving Costs in New Hampshire?
Several factors can significantly affect final pricing when hiring New Hampshire movers.
Distance and Route Complexity
Interstate household moves naturally cost more than local moves because of:
- fuel expenses
- mileage
- delivery scheduling
- overnight transportation logistics
- crew coordination
This is especially true for customers moving between New Hampshire and larger metro areas such as NYC, Boston, or Florida.
Winter Weather Conditions
New Hampshire weather can also affect pricing and scheduling.
Snow, ice, mountain roads, and winter storms may require:
- additional labor time
- schedule flexibility
- specialized truck access planning
- weather delays during interstate transportation
Packing Requirements
Full-service packing can dramatically affect final moving costs, especially for larger homes and long-distance household moves.
Many customers moving larger households also purchase:
- professional packing supplies and moving materials
- furniture wrapping
- fragile-item protection
- custom crating for artwork and antiques
Storage Needs
Storage becomes common when:
- home closings are delayed
- interstate delivery windows change
- temporary housing is required
- customers downsize before moving into a new property
Access Conditions
Pricing may also increase depending on:
- stairs and walk-ups
- long driveway access
- narrow rural roads
- elevator scheduling
- parking limitations
- loading distance from truck to property entrance

Winter Moving in New Hampshire
Winter conditions can significantly affect moving schedules throughout New Hampshire.
Snow, ice, narrow roads, and steep driveways may increase:
- labor time
- delivery delays
- truck access complexity
- scheduling flexibility requirements
Many experienced New Hampshire movers recommend:
- booking earlier during winter months
- preparing driveways and walkways in advance
- allowing additional delivery flexibility during storms
- avoiding last-minute scheduling during peak snow periods
Winter moving is often cheaper than summer moving, but weather conditions can make logistics more complicated for larger household projects.
